Things to do around Naperville Labor Day Weekend: September 2-5

-

Friday

Jaycees’ Last Fling – 5PM | Free
Downtown Naperville – Naperville, IL 60563
Musical entertainment on two stages, carnival, contests, special events. Family Fun Land from Saturday to Monday. Special needs kids given priority at carnival from 10AM to noon Sunday. Fling Mile at 8:45AM Monday starting at Douglas and Mill St., followed by Rooster 5K at 9AM. Labor Day Parade starts at 10AM Monday at Naperville North High School, 899 N. Mill St. Charge for Main Stage entertainment, carnival rides, food. lastfling.org.

Saturday

Last Fling Family Fun Land – 10AM | Free
Naper Settlement – 523 S. Webster St Naperville, IL 60540
The Naperville Jaycees Family Fun Land area, which is part of the Last Fling, provides a family-friendly atmosphere with bouncy rides, pony rides, an entertainment stage, arts and crafts area, food and beverages, family-focused business expo booths and much more. For more information, visit www.lastfling.org/familyfunland.

Last Fling Skaters’ Picnic – 11AM | Free
Centennial Beach – 500 W. Jackson Ave. Naperville, IL 60540
Skaters of all ages and their families are invited to the 12th annual Skaters Picnic at Centennial Beach Skate Park in downtown Naperville on Saturday, September 3, from 11AM until 2PM during the Jaycees Last Fling Celebration. This FREE event, hosted by KidsMatter, The Naperville Police Department, and the Naperville Park Police, will provide a free lunch, a free raffle ticket for some amazing prizes, and a free t-shirt to the first 100 skaters. Character Skateboards will bring professional skaters to perform skate demonstrations and a live DJ will be on hand courtesy of Ben Wiersum Sound Technology. Highlights of the event include an awesome raffle, a doughnut eating contest refereed by Mayor Chirico, and skateboard games! For more information, please visit www.kidsmatter2us.org.

Fall Container Fest – 10AM | Activities vary – $0 – $60.00
The Growing Place – 25 W 471 Plank Rd Naperville, IL 60563
This fest is uncontainable! The Growing Place is going beyond the basics for a day filled with great container inspiration, classes, and workshops. 10AM.  Rock and Roll and Hypertufa Trough Make a lightweight concrete container that can withstand our harsh winters for several years. Some perennials can even overwinter in them. The troughs will measure approximately 14 x 20. You can also bring your own container to use as a mold. Be prepared to get dirty. Cost: $40. Call (630) 355-4000 to register. 11AM – Make Your Fall Containers Sing Mums and more can make you the envy of your neighborhood. Well help you create a one-of-a-kind pot for your home. Best of all, anyone making a fall container will be entered to win a winter container made just for you by our expert designers. Cost: Materials used (Average cost: $50-$60). Call (630) 355-4000 to register. Noon – Avoiding the Broken Pot Blues Winter can be tough on containers. Well talk about what pots hold up best and how get the ones you have ready for winter. Well also demo how to create something amazing out of broken pots. Cost: Free. Registration not required. 1PM –  Do the Monster Mash Mini Garden Create a fall or Halloween themed mini garden! Cost: Materials used (Average cost: $40-$60). Call (630) 355-4000 to register.

Sunday

German Language Church Service – 11:30AM | Free
St. John United Church of Christ – 1190 Olesen Drive Naperville, IL 60540
Church services in the German language will be held at St. John United Church of Christ at 11:30AM on Sunday, September 4. The service will be led by Pastor Dr. Egon Gerdes, and all are welcome to attend. St. John UCC is located at 1190 Olesen Dr. German services are held on the first Sunday of every month and will continue on October 2 and November 6. For more information, call (630) 355-5208.

Monday

Labor Day Parade 2015-5753-September 07, 2015

Labor Day Parade – 10AM | Free
Downtown Naperville
The Parade proceeds south on Mill St. starting at Naperville North High School, east on Jefferson Ave., south on Mill St., west on Porter to end at Naperville Central High School.
